‘Now I have seen evil, and I cannot be silent about it’: Arnold J. Toynbee and his Encounters with As the disintegrating Ottoman Empire, traversing what was for many the frontier between civilisation and barbarism. His quest, first-hand knowledge of upheavals in a region only encountered so far on paper was to become also ‘a mental voyage... an inquiry into the mystery of human nature’.

Liberal Civilisation and Its Discontents: Evil, Barbarism and Empirecentury contemporaries, good and evil remained forces of great power and vitality. Often transposed on to notions of civilisation and barbarism, good and evil were thought to be at restless work in the world: in the movements of history; in the rise and fall of empires; in the cosmopolitan cities of
